Kingsford Vibe

Kingsford emanates a youthful and vibrant energy with its close proximity to the University of New South Wales. The suburb attracts a diverse community of students, academics, and young professionals. It offers an array of international eateries, providing a taste of various cultures, particularly Asian cuisines. The streets are buzzing with activity thanks to the bustling local markets, cafes, and shops. Kingsford strikes a balance between a lively atmosphere and a laid-back charm, making it an appealing destination for those seeking a dynamic yet relaxed suburban vibe.

Bronte Vibe

Bronte embodies a tranquil and family-friendly atmosphere with a touch of bohemian charm. Nestled between stunning cliffs and a picturesque beach, the suburb offers a sense of serenity and natural beauty. Its tree-lined streets are adorned with quaint cafés, cosy bookstores, and local boutiques, creating a close-knit community vibe. Bronte is a haven for outdoor enthusiasts, with its scenic coastal walks and a popular rock pool for swimming and sunbathing. The laid-back vibe is complemented by a thriving brunch culture and a welcoming community spirit, making Bronte an idyllic destination for those seeking a peaceful beachside retreat.
